Thatching is the procedure of removing the layer of dead turf, roots, and natural particles that builds up between the soil and living turf, which can hamper water, air, and nutrient absorption. Excessive thatch can cause shallow root systems, increased pest issues, and unequal growth. Methods for thatching include handbook raking or the use of specialized dethatching equipment that raises and gets rid of the layer without harmful healthy turf The procedure is often followed by aeration, overseeding, or fertilization to promote healthy recovery and development. Regular thatching ensures much better soil-to-grass contact, enhances nutrient uptake, and keeps a rich, resistant lawn. Incorporating thatching into yard care routines enhances both the look and long-lasting health of turf.
